The final process by which gamma rays interact with a formation needs only a passing comment because its impact on logging measurements is minimal. This process, pair production, occurs only at very high gamma ray energies. It is another absorption process, with a threshold of MeV.

Most ranks of coal are low in density (about to grams/cm 3) compared to adjacent rocks; therefore, a density log is an excellent tool for coalbed evaluation. The density log is capable of identifying detailed variations in the density of rocks.

The Department of Energy explains that coal gasification is a thermochemical process in which the gasifier''s heat and pressure break down coal into its chemical constituents. The resulting "syngas" is comprised primarily of carbon monoxide and hydrogen, and occasionally other gaseous compounds.

Separators pull out every change in core lithology, mineralogy and structure. Their logs are highly detailed and this type of logging is a must for new logging areas without well defined ore zones. It also allows for potential new ore zones to be identified more readily in the future. This method however is very time consuming.
